The Origin of the Word “Asia” Greeks originally used the term not to
refer to the continent we know today but to a small region near Europe.
In the epic Iliad written by Homer, Asia is referred to as the continent that prevents eastward journeys of Aegean seamen
![Page 28: Lesson 1 (all about asia)](https://reader033.vdocument.in/reader033/viewer/2022052418/58d0bd131a28ab1d3a8b65e9/html5/thumbnails/28.jpg)
The Origin of the Word “Asia” Came from Aegean, the language of the
Greek population and the islands near them before 1600 B.C.E.

The Origin of the Word “Asia” The word “Asia” was not present in any
of the native languages of Asia Ashiya (Chinese) and Ajiya (Japanese)
direct translations of the Aegean word Italian missionary Matteo Ricci China
first appeared in 17th Century Chinese literature
![Page 31: Lesson 1 (all about asia)](https://reader033.vdocument.in/reader033/viewer/2022052418/58d0bd131a28ab1d3a8b65e9/html5/thumbnails/31.jpg)
The Origin of the Word “Asia” Europeans West; Asia East By-product of the Eurocentric
viewpoint Europe = center Main reason why the naming of places
has always been relative to them
